Andrew Lee

Director, Client Intake Services & Strategic Data Analysis

Andrew Lee retired from IBM in May of 2023 after a career of 41 years in the fields of
both information technology and global communications, and has over 35 years of active volunteerism in the Washington, D.C. area.

In addition to his current role at Nourishing Bethesda, he is now serving in his fifth six-year term on the Board of Directors of the Arlington Food Assistance Center (AFAC) in Arlington, Virginia. His service at AFAC has included board leadership and database development and support, as well as developing and nurturing relationships with county, church, school, and other community leaders.

Other nonprofit leadership roles have included:

● English as a Second Language (ESL) instructor and program coordinator
● Volunteer event (100+) planning and coordination
● Volunteer recruitment, management, and supervision
